Volkswagen Touran Service Manual: Round Connector Systems

  Note
If necessary, housing securing mechanisms (secondary locks) must be released or removed using specified tool before releasing the contacts. Refer to → Chapter "Secondary Lock".
   
  Guide the release tool which fits the contact housing into release channel on contact housing.
  Grasp contact at wire and push it gently into contact housing -arrow-.
  Note
By pushing the contact in the direction of the contact housing, the contact retaining tabs are lifted off the housing shoulder and can be released using the release tool.
  At the same time, push release tool in direction of contact housing -arrow- and pull the released contact out of contact housing.

  After removing the contact, release tool can be pulled out of the contact housing again.
